WebTurkey tail’s scientific name, Trametes versiolor, translates to “one who is thin” and “of several colors.” It’s a perfect description that was originally assigned to the mushroom in 1939 by Czech mycologist Albert Pilát; before that, Swedish naturalist Carl Linnaeus had called it Boletus versicolor. Web26 mrt. 2024 · Cut mushrooms into small pieces or slices using a sharp knife. In a pot, add 3/4 cup of turkey tail mushroom slices and enough water to cover them. Bring the water to a boil and then reduce the heat to a simmer. Let the mushroom simmer for 1-2 hours until the water has turned a rich brown color and the mushroom slices have become soft. WebThe turkey tail mushroom has a saucer-shaped cap with concentric rings of different colors, ranging from brown to gray, yellow or green. The cap can be up to 4 inches in diameter and is covered with fine hairs or velvety texture. The underside of the cap has thin, white pore-like tubes.
